Luke 11:14-36

Receiving the Light

33 "No one lights a lamp and then hides it or puts it under a basket.[f] Instead, a lamp is placed on a stand, where its light can be seen by all who enter the house.

34 "Your eye is like a lamp that provides light for your body. When your eye is healthy, your whole body is filled with light. But when it is unhealthy, your body is filled with darkness. 35 Make sure that the light you think you have is not actually darkness. 36 If you are filled with light, with no dark corners, then your whole life will be radiant, as though a floodlight were filling you with light."

Upon reading these verses, I see the importance of discernment of the light within us. To make sure that the light we have is not actually darkness. This brings to mind the necessity to do a house cleaning on ourselves. We have to make sure that all the dark corners where we hide anger, resentment, unforgiveness, envy, jealously, prejudice, doubt, guilt and any host of other emotions that keep us from completely giving ourselves to the Lord, are swept clean. In this way, the light flooding from within us can truly present us as Christians, living by God's Word, and living for God.

It is Spring.....no better time to clean house!! AMEN
